Boston Celtics PG Kemba Walker has been ruled out for Friday’s game vs. the Minnesota Timberwolves due to knee soreness, per coach Brad Stevens. Walker was limited at practice on Wednesday as a precaution and it looks like Boston will play it safe with Kemba. Walker has missed time this season due to various injuries, including this knee ailment. He looked pretty good in the All-Star Game last Sunday though, scoring 23 points for Team Giannis.
